Overview
501c3 Non-Profit Organization dedicated to providing affordable spay/neuter, vaccinations, wellness care, diagnostics and limited emergency services to pets
Helping Promote Animal Welfare, also known as Helping PAW, is a 501c3 non-profit organization established in 2009 with the mission of offering crucial veterinary services to underserved animals. Beginning as a mobile clinic, we have extended our reach to encompass Nassau and Suffolk counties. Through the unwavering commitment of our staff and volunteers, we have successfully performed spay/neuter procedures and vital vaccinations to numerous animals facing challenging circumstances. Since then, we have experienced significant growth, and in 2020, we achieved a major milestone by establishing our brick and mortar location in East Meadow, NY

Frequently asked
Does Helping PAW offer emergency or urgent care?+
Helping PAW offers urgent care appointments most days of the week (not a 24/7 ER).
What services does Helping PAW offer?+
Helping PAW offers Wellness, Vaccination, Spay Neuter, Surgery, End Of Life.
When was Helping PAW established?+
Helping PAW has served the East Meadow, NY community since 2009.
